My take is that this is the wrong time to trade Bron. I know everything in fantasy feels like it needs to happen NOW NOW NOW but sometimes waiting a week can make a huge difference. What is Bron's ankle really slowed him down? What if he goes on a tear shooting 60% for 4-5 games and moves back into a top-15 slot? You could get someone 2-3 clicks above Siakam at that point.

On the other hand, what if he doesn't? I bet Siakam is still on the table a week, 2 weeks from now. I say, what's the hurry?
